Iran on US threats: Threatening countries is a blatant violation of international law

Shafaq News/ On Monday, Irancondemned the new US administration's threat to target Iranian nuclearfacilities, calling it a “violation” of United Nations commitments and urgingthe UN Security Council to intervene “impartially.”

On Sunday, The Wall Street Journalnoted that “Iran faces a tough year of confrontation with the incoming Trumpadministration while holding an exceptionally weak hand after 2024 left it withan acute economic crisis at home and setbacks in the Middle East.”

    The newspaper reported that the newUS administration plans to intensify sanctions on Iran to curb its support forarmed groups in the Middle East, considering that Tehran’s “less potent”strategy still poses a threat to Washington's allies, especially Israel, andremains “unpopular” among many Iranians. President-elect Trump's team isreportedly exploring options, including airstrikes, to prevent Iran fromdeveloping a nuclear weapon.

    In response, Iranian ForeignMinistry spokesman Esmaeil Baghaei stated at a press conference, "Legally,threatening countries is a blatant violation of international law, andspecifically, threatening a nation's peaceful nuclear facilities breaches theUN's commitments. Under fair circumstances, the Security Council shouldintervene and hold the United States accountable for these statements."

    Baghaei added, "Reviewing otherstatements from US officials, it is clear that the administration—described byAmericans as one of the most corrupt—is attempting to impose its destructiveand failed methods on the incoming administration."

    "Iran has shown it willsteadfastly defend its national sovereignty and territorial integrity."

    Notably, Iran defends its right topursue nuclear energy for “peaceful purposes,” particularly for electricitygeneration, and denies any intention to develop an atomic bomb, as suspected byWestern nations.

    In 2015, Iran signed the nuclearagreement in Vienna with France, Germany, the UK, China, Russia, and the US,allowing international oversight of its nuclear program in exchange forsanction relief. However, in 2018, President Donald Trump withdrew the US fromthe deal and reimposed sanctions, prompting Tehran to significantly increaseits stockpiles of enriched materials.

    Al-Sudani's Visit to Iran

    Regarding Iraqi Prime MinisterMohammed Shia Al-Sudani's upcoming visit to Tehran on Wednesday, Baghaeiexplained that the visit, which is at the invitation of the Iranian president,is part of “the ongoing bilateral exchanges and relations between the twocountries."

    He noted that the visit will includediscussions on the implementation of previous agreements and an exchange ofviews on regional developments.
